What is PT AKRorindo Tbk Inventory Turnover?

Inventory Turnover measures how fast the company turns over its inventory within a year. It is calculated as Cost of Goods Sold divided by Total Inventories. PT AKRorindo Tbk's Cost of Goods Sold for the three months ended in Mar. 2025 was $566 Mil. PT AKRorindo Tbk's Average Total Inventories for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2025 was $423 Mil. PT AKRorindo Tbk's Inventory Turnover for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2025 was 1.34.

Days Inventory indicates the number of days of goods in sales that a company has in the inventory. PT AKRorindo Tbk's Days Inventory for the three months ended in Mar. 2025 was 68.10.

Inventory-to-Revenue determines the ability of a company to manage their inventory levels. It measures the percentage of Inventories the company currently has on hand to support the current amount of Revenue. PT AKRorindo Tbk's Inventory-to-Revenue for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2025 was 0.68.

PT AKRorindo Tbk Inventory Turnover Calculation

PT AKRorindo Tbk's Inventory Turnover for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2024 is calculated as

Inventory Turnover (A: Dec. 2024 )
=Cost of Goods Sold / Average Total Inventories
=Cost of Goods Sold (A: Dec. 2024 ) / ((Total Inventories (A: Dec. 2023 ) + Total Inventories (A: Dec. 2024 )) / count )
=2196.362 / ((306.436 + 450.216) / 2 )
=2196.362 / 378.326
=5.81

PT AKRorindo Tbk's Inventory Turnover for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2025 is calculated as

Inventory Turnover (Q: Mar. 2025 )
=Cost of Goods Sold / Average Total Inventories
=Cost of Goods Sold (Q: Mar. 2025 ) / ((Total Inventories (Q: Dec. 2024 ) + Total Inventories (Q: Mar. 2025 )) / count )
=566.482 / ((450.216 + 395.291) / 2 )
=566.482 / 422.7535
=1.34

PT AKRorindo Tbk  (OTCPK:PKCPY) Inventory Turnover Explanation

Inventory Turnover measures how fast the company turns over its inventory within a year. A higher Inventory Turnover means the company has light inventory. Therefore the company spends less money on storage, write downs, and obsolete inventory. If the inventory is too light, it may affect sales because the company may not have enough to meet demand.

1. Days Inventory indicates the number of days of goods in sales that a company has in the inventory.

PT AKRorindo Tbk's Days Inventory for the three months ended in Mar. 2025 is calculated as:

Days Inventory =Average Total Inventories (Q: Mar. 2025 )/Cost of Goods Sold (Q: Mar. 2025 )*Days in Period
=422.7535/566.482*365 / 4
=68.10

2. Inventory-to-Revenue determines the ability of a company to manage their inventory levels. It measures the percentage of Inventories the company currently has on hand to support the current amount of Revenue.

PT AKRorindo Tbk's Inventory to Revenue for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2025 is calculated as

Inventory-to-Revenue=Average Total Inventories (Q: Mar. 2025 ) / Revenue (Q: Mar. 2025 )
=422.7535 / 622.747
=0.68

Be Aware

Usually retailers pile up their inventories at holiday seasons to meet the stronger demand. Therefore, the inventory of a particular quarter of a year should not be used to calculate Inventory Turnover. An average inventory is a better indication.

PT AKR Corporindo Tbk is engaged in chemicals distribution. The company segments are: The Trading and distribution segment, which accounts for majority of the total revenue, distributes industrial and retail petroleum products, other basic chemicals, and lubricants for the industrial, marine and other sectors. The Logistics Services segment provides various kinds of logistics services such as rental of storage tanks and warehouses, bagging etc and transportation services mainly for liquid and solid chemical and petroleum products in Indonesia. The Manufacturing segment makes adhesive materials. The Integrated Industrial Zones and Ports segments comprise deep-sea port integrated with a large industrial are, industrial lands parcels, efficient logistic and utilities to industrial tenants.
